Introduction

The MBR20100CTF-G1 is a Schottky barrier rectifier designed for high-frequency switching power supply applications. This entry provides an overview of the product, including its basic information, specifications, pin configuration, functional features, advantages and disadvantages, working principles, application field plans, and alternative models.

Basic Information Overview

  • Category: Semiconductor/Electronic Component
  • Use: High-frequency switching power supply applications
  • Characteristics: Schottky barrier rectifier, high efficiency, low power loss
  • Package: TO-220AB
  • Essence: Efficient rectification in high-frequency applications
  • Packaging/Quantity: Tape & Reel, 800 units per reel

Specifications

  • Voltage - DC Reverse (Vr) (Max): 100V
  • Current - Average Rectified (Io): 20A
  • Voltage - Forward (Vf) (Max) @ If: 650mV @ 10A
  • Speed: Fast recovery time

Detailed Pin Configuration

The MBR20100CTF-G1 has a standard TO-220AB package with three pins: 1. Anode 2. Cathode 3. Not connected (Tab)

Functional Features

  • High efficiency due to Schottky barrier technology
  • Fast switching capability
  • Low power loss

Advantages and Disadvantages

Advantages: - High efficiency - Fast recovery time - Low power loss

Disadvantages: - Higher cost compared to standard diodes - Limited reverse voltage rating

Working Principles

The MBR20100CTF-G1 operates based on the Schottky barrier principle, which allows for faster switching and lower forward voltage drop compared to conventional PN-junction diodes. When forward biased, the Schottky barrier reduces the charge storage and recovery time, making it suitable for high-frequency applications.

Detailed Application Field Plans

The MBR20100CTF-G1 is commonly used in the following applications: - Switching power supplies - DC-DC converters - Inverters

  1. What is MBR20100CTF-G1?

    • MBR20100CTF-G1 is a Schottky barrier rectifier diode designed for high efficiency and low power loss in applications such as power supplies, converters, and freewheeling diodes.
  2. What is the maximum forward voltage of MBR20100CTF-G1?

    • The maximum forward voltage of MBR20100CTF-G1 is typically 0.55V at 10A.
  3. What is the reverse voltage rating of MBR20100CTF-G1?

    • MBR20100CTF-G1 has a reverse voltage rating of 100V.
  4. What is the typical junction capacitance of MBR20100CTF-G1?

    • The typical junction capacitance of MBR20100CTF-G1 is 300pF at 4V, 1MHz.
  5. What are the typical applications for MBR20100CTF-G1?

    • Typical applications for MBR20100CTF-G1 include switch mode power supplies, freewheeling diodes, OR-ing diodes, and reverse battery protection.
  6. What is the operating temperature range of MBR20100CTF-G1?

    • The operating temperature range of MBR20100CTF-G1 is -65°C to +175°C.
  7. What is the forward surge current capability of MBR20100CTF-G1?

    • MBR20100CTF-G1 has a forward surge current capability of 150A.
  8. Does MBR20100CTF-G1 have a low leakage current?

    • Yes, MBR20100CTF-G1 has a low leakage current, making it suitable for high-efficiency applications.
  9. Is MBR20100CTF-G1 RoHS compliant?

    • Yes, MBR20100CTF-G1 is RoHS compliant, meeting environmental standards.
  10. Can MBR20100CTF-G1 be used in automotive applications?

    • Yes, MBR20100CTF-G1 is suitable for automotive applications due to its high reliability and performance characteristics.
